在网络开发和管理中,数据库的迁移和导入是常见的任务,尤其是对于虚拟主机用户来说,由于资源限制,手动操作往往既复杂又耗时,幸运的是,市面上有许多优秀的SQL导入软件可以帮助用户轻松实现虚拟主机数据库的快速导入,以下是几款推荐的软件,它们各有特色,能够满足不同用户的需求。
phpMyAdmin
phpMyAdmin 是一个用 PHP 编写的免费软件工具,用于通过 Web 界面管理 MySQL 数据库,它是最广泛使用的 MySQL 数据库管理工具之一,通常与 cPanel 等控制面板捆绑在一起,成为虚拟主机用户的标配。
特点:
提供直观的用户界面,易于操作;
支持多种数据格式的导入导出(如 SQL, CSV);
可以直接在网页上编辑 SQL 语句;
支持多语言。
HeidiSQL
HeidiSQL 是一款免费的开源客户端,用于MySQL服务器的管理,它提供了一个清晰且功能丰富的图形界面,非常适合那些需要高效数据库管理的用户。
特点:
支持浏览和编辑数据,创建和编辑表格;
批量编辑数据记录;
强大的导入导出功能;
可以同时连接多个服务器。
DBeaver
DBeaver 是一个通用的数据库管理工具,支持多种数据库系统,包括 MySQL, PostgreSQL, Oracle, SQL Server 等,它有一个现代化的用户界面,并提供了大量的功能来简化数据库管理工作。
特点:
支持多种数据库系统;
提供ER图和数据库结构导航;
强大的数据导入导出功能;
支持SQL脚本和命令提示符。
SQLyog
SQLyog 是一个专注于 MySQL 和 MariaDB 数据库管理的工具,它提供了一整套功能,包括数据同步、备份、调度和数据比较等。
特点:
直观的用户界面;
支持直接连接到MySQL服务器;
提供数据同步和备份选项;
跨平台支持(Windows, Linux, MacOS)。
Navicat for MySQL
Navicat 提供了一套完整的数据库管理和开发工具,适用于 MySQL 和 MariaDB,它具有强大的数据处理能力,以及一个用户友好的界面,使得数据库管理变得简单快捷。
特点:
提供视觉化的查询构建器;
支持数据传输和数据同步;
拥有高效的数据导入导出功能;
支持云数据库服务。
在选择适合自己需求的SQL导入软件时,需要考虑以下因素:
1、兼容性:确保软件兼容你的数据库版本及操作系统。
2、易用性:选择界面友好、操作直观的软件。
3、功能性:考虑你需要的功能,如数据同步、备份、计划任务等。
4、成本:根据你的预算选择免费或付费的软件。
5、客户评价:查看其他用户的评价,了解软件的稳定性和实用性。
以上介绍的软件都具备帮助用户轻松实现虚拟主机数据库导入的能力,正确选择并使用这些工具,将大大提升数据库管理的效率和准确性。
相关问题与解答
Q1: phpMyAdmin是否支持大文件的导入?如果支持,如何操作?
A1: phpMyAdmin确实有上传大小的限制,这通常是由PHP配置文件中的upload_max_filesize
和post_max_size
值控制的,如果你需要导入的文件超过了这个限制,你可以通过修改这两个参数的值来增加上传文件的大小限制,但需要注意的是,这样做可能会增加服务器的资源负担。
Q2: HeidiSQL能否在不同的操作系统上运行?
A2: 是的,HeidiSQL支持Windows、Linux和MacOS操作系统。
Q3: DBeaver是否可以同时管理多个不同类型的数据库?
A3: 是的,DBeaver支持多种数据库系统,并且可以同时连接和管理多个不同类型的数据库。
Q4: Navicat for MySQL是否提供免费版本?
A4: Navicat确实为个人用户提供了免费版本的Navicat for MySQL,免费版本有一些功能限制,对于商业用途可能需要购买专业版或企业版。
如果您有其他问题或疑问,请随时与我们联系。感谢您的观看,希望本文对您有所帮助!
评论留言